I would like to make use of the Binning and Subsampling properties of my camera in MATLAB 7.7 (R2008b) using Image Acquisition Toolbox.

Depending on the device, there are a couple of ways in which Binning and Subsampling can be accessed in MATLAB using the Image Acquisition Toolbox.
Following are few guidelines on using these properties:
1.If the camera supports Binning and Subsampling, there is a possibility that the properties are device specific.
All device-specific properties are properties of video source objects, not video input objects. To access these device specific properties from MATLAB, use this code:
vid = videoinput('winvideo');
src = getselectedsource(vid);
get(src)
2.Binning is the property of the operating mode of the camera. For example, if the camera supports the formats such as: 'F7_Y8_1360x1024', 'F7_Y8_680x512', etc; we can see that 'F7_Y8_680x512' is the format which has smaller resolution. The smaller resolution format is the binned format and for using a binned mode, create a video input object as follows:
vid = videoinput('dcam', 1, 'F7_Y8_680x512');
Please check the output of IMAQSUPPORT. If there are any formats with a smaller resolution, one can make use of the binned modes by creating the VIDEOINPUT object as mentioned above.
3. Subsampling property can be replicated in MATLAB as follows:
subSampledImage = originalImage( 1:2:end, 1:2:end, : )
4.Many a times though the properties are listed in the camera’s documentation, one may not be able to use them in MATLAB since the WINVIDEO adaptor does not expose the properties in a way that the Image Acquisition Toolbox can work with them. In such cases, we suggest contacting the camera vendor and ask them to consider developing support for MATLAB and/or Image Acquisition Toolbox.
